Agra: The City of Eternal Love

 Agra, a city that epitomizes love and romance, is home to the world-renowned Taj Mahal. This city on the banks of the Yamuna River is a treasure trove of Mughal architecture, offering a glimpse into India’s opulent past.

Must-Visit Attractions:

  • Taj Mahal: A symbol of love, this white marble mausoleum is a UNESCO World Heritage Site and one of the New Seven Wonders of the World. Visit at sunrise or sunset for a truly magical experience.
  • Agra Fort: Another UNESCO World Heritage Site, this fort showcases stunning Mughal architecture and offers panoramic views of the Taj Mahal from its premises.
  • Fatehpur Sikri: An ancient city made of red sandstone, this site is a must-visit for its architectural brilliance and historical significance.

Culinary Delights:

Agra is famous for its petha (a sweet made from ash gourd) and delicious Mughlai cuisine. Don’t miss out on the local delicacies at Sadar Bazaar.

Shopping Spots:

  • Sadar Bazaar: A vibrant market where you can buy handicrafts, leather goods, and souvenirs.
  • Kinari Bazaar: Known for its jewelry and textile shops.
